California Department of Fish and Wildlife (CDFW) Director Meghan Hertel has assessed entanglement risk under the Risk Assessment Mitigation Program (RAMP) and announced changes to both commercial and recreational Dungeness crab fisheries in Fishing Zones 4 and 5 (Pigeon Point, 37°11’ N Latitude to Point Conception, 34°27’ N Latitude). UPDATE: Hold the Crab
UPDATE: The California Department of Fish and Wildlife Commission voted today to indefinitely postpone recreational crab season. It remains prohibited to take crab anywhere north of the Ventura/Santa Barbara county line until the department changes its mind. “Closure of the fisheries shall remain in effect until [public health] determines that domoic acid levels no longer […]
